Understanding High-Street Business Loans

High-street banks have been funding SMEs for decades. They've got branches, brand trust and familiar forms to fill in. But their process often means:

  • Rigorous paperwork and credit checks
  • Decision times ranging from days to weeks
  • Potential demands for collateral or personal guarantees
  • Service fees you only spot once you've signed

How Traditional Approval Works

When you approach your local bank for a small business loan, expect a multi-step ritual:

  1. Complete lengthy application forms (sometimes five or six pages)
  2. Supply accounts, VAT returns and proof of trading history
  3. Attend an in-branch meeting (or a long video call)
  4. Wait for the credit team to review your file

Enter Peer-to-Business Lending Platforms

Peer-to-business lending cuts out the middleman. Instead of relying on a bank's capital, you connect directly with investors. They choose loans based on credit grades, business plans and community impact.

How the Model Works

  • You submit an online loan request in minutes
  • AI-driven credit scoring assesses your risk level
  • Investors browse opportunities, view your profile and terms
  • Funds are transferred once targets are met
